Vitamin C products are great for helping to protect your skin from a multitude of different issues, including hyperpigmentation, wrinkles, sunburn, dryness, sagging and uneven skin tone.
It can be irritating for sensitive skin, so if you’re wanting to introduce vitamin C serums into your skincare routine, it’s best to do it gradually and use it every few days, then every other day, before building up to using it daily.
